Design excerpt — Mirelight graph visualizer, degradation ladder. Under load, the renderer drops features in order: edge labels, bundling, then live re-layout, finally falling back to a static snapshot. Each rung trips on frame-time budget, not node count. On-call should only override rung thresholds, never the ordering. The frame budgets and trip points currently configured are listed below.

tuning table, hahig-kaduf:
RATE_LIMITS = {
    "quenwyn": 5,
    "ralwyn": 1,
    "ulaael": 10,
    "ralath": 1,
}

**Account Recovery — Splitlane Assignment Service**

New here? Splitlane hands out A/B bucket assignments for all of Hatchworth's experiments. If the service admin account gets locked (usually after a bad deploy script hammers the login), don't panic — assignments keep serving from cache. Just kick off the recovery flow from the Splitlane ops panel and grab a teammate to witness it. The flow will prompt for the recovery passphrase, which lives right below.

unlock words, fafog-yagap: julvan-rusix-rusdor-quenath-drumir-wenir-sileth-julael-aldion-julael-frador-giliel-tameth-ulador

Quick note on the Pellam gateway health checks: the probe interval here is tighter than what the balancer actually needs, and we're flapping nodes during slow GC pauses. Support keeps getting paged for it. I'd loosen the thresholds to match upstream. Current values for reference are listed below.

constants for fahop-fahaf:
RATE_LIMITS = {
    "quenath": 1,
    "quenwyn": 10,
    "ralael": 10,
    "wenix": 1,
}

**Payflow Environments**

This page documents the environments used by the Payflow charge service, primarily to help diagnose the flaky integration tests seen in the Merrow suite. The staging environment intentionally mirrors production timeouts, while the test environment shortens them, which is the root of most flakes: assertions race the settlement poller. Before changing any retry logic, compare behavior across all three tiers. The test environment's current configuration is listed below.

deployment values, fahaf-kahif:
[pelwyn]
port = 5432
team = gorius
host = pelwyn.novacnet.local
region = central-4
access_code = ac_a732b8
timeout_ms = 2000